According to the Constitution, apportionment and redistricting must occur every: ten years.

This process is mandated by Article 1, Section 2 of the United States Constitution and is conducted to ensure fair representation in the House of Representatives.

Apportionment is the process of allocating the 435 seats in the House of Representatives among the 50 states based on population. This occurs after the decennial census, which is conducted every ten years, as required by Article 1, Section 2 of the Constitution.

The census provides updated population data, which is used to determine the number of representatives each state will have for the next decade.

Redistricting is the process of redrawing the boundaries of the congressional districts within each state. This is done to accommodate changes in population and to maintain roughly equal representation for all citizens.

Each state legislature is responsible for conducting redistricting in their respective states, following the guidelines set forth by the Constitution and federal law.

In summary, the Constitution mandates that apportionment and redistricting occur every ten years, using the decennial census data to ensure fair and equal representation in the House of Representatives.

What source of Arizona real estate law consists of codified regulations that carry the force of the law without being laws themselves

Answers

Arizona Administrative Code is the source of Arizona real estate law consists of codified regulations that carry the force of the law without being laws themselves.

Arizona real estate law is a compendium consisting of Arizona state constitution, Arizona revised statutes and Arizona administrative code. It is published for the convenience of real estate licenses and public.

Arizona Administrative Code is the official publication of Arizona's codified rules published by Administrative Rules Division.

The state agencies, boards and commissions, are given rule making authority by the state legislature in Arizona Administrative. It consists of regulations that carry the force of laws without being laws themselves.

The vicarious responsibility is based on (D)  Respondeat superior.

Vicarious responsibility refers to a legal doctrine that holds one party responsible for the actions or omissions of another party. It is based on the principle of "Respondeat superior," which means "let the master answer" in Latin. This doctrine is primarily applied in the context of employer-employee relationships, where an employer may be held liable for the actions of their employees performed within the scope of their employment.

Respondeat's superior holds that employers are vicariously responsible for the negligent or wrongful acts committed by their employees while carrying out their job duties. This means that if an employee causes harm or damage to someone else due to their actions or negligence during the course of their employment, the employer can be held legally accountable for the employee's actions.

The concept of respondeat superior is based on the idea that employers have a degree of control and authority over their employees, and therefore, they should bear the responsibility for any harm caused by their employees' actions within the scope of their employment.

In contrast, the other options are not directly related to the concept of vicarious responsibility:

A. Proximate cause refers to the legal concept that establishes a close connection between the defendant's actions and the resulting harm.

B. Consent decree is a legal agreement reached between parties to resolve a dispute without admission of guilt or liability.

C. Duty of care refers to the legal obligation to act in a manner that avoids causing harm to others.

Therefore, the correct answer for vicarious responsibility is (D) Respondeat superior, as it specifically relates to the liability of employers for the actions of their employees. Therefore, the correct option is D.

A Texas law which requires that motorcycle riders wear helmets is most accurately described as... Group of answer choices inter lego. mala in se. quid pro quo. mala prohibita. novus ordo seclorum.

Answers

Answer: mala prohibita

Explanation:

Malum in se is simply a Latin phrase that means that something wrong or evil. Examples include murder, assault, robbery etc. These act are wrongful.

Malum prohibitum, simply m and that something that's considered to be wrong because it's prohibited. Examples include indecent exposure, not using helmets by bikers etc.

the calendar on which court cases are scheduled for trial is called

Answers

The calendar on which court cases are scheduled for trial is called a docket.

What is the term for the calendar used to schedule court cases for trial?

The docket is the term used to refer to the calendar or schedule on which court cases are listed and assigned dates for trial.

It serves as a crucial organizational tool within the judicial system, helping to manage and track the progress of cases as they move through the legal process.

The docket contains information such as the names of the parties involved, the case numbers, the assigned judges, and the dates and times for hearings and trials.

By maintaining a docket, courts can effectively schedule and prioritize cases, allocate resources, and ensure a fair and efficient administration of justice.
